Understanding Multi-Party Computation
MPC is a cryptographic protocol that enables multiple parties to jointly compute a function over their inputs while keeping those inputs private. Unlike traditional centralized systems, MPC allows for decentralized computations wherein the input data remains confidential, and only the output is shared.
In technical terms, suppose each participant has a private input, and they want to compute a function of all these inputs. MPC ensures that nothing about anyone’s input is revealed, except for what is inherently revealed by the function’s output.

Use Cases of MPC in Blockchain
- Secure Wallets: Traditionally, wallets are secured using private keys. MPC enables a more distributed approach to private key generation and management, reducing the risk of theft.
- Private Smart Contracts: These contracts preserve confidentiality during execution, ensuring that sensitive data terms are visible only to authorized parties.
- Cross-chain Transactions: With the complexity of multiple blockchains, MPC facilitates secure and private interoperability.

Challenges of Implementing MPC
Despite its strengths, MPC is not without challenges.
- Complexity: Designing protocols that efficiently use MPC can be technically challenging and computationally intensive.
- Scalability: While MPC is ideal for specific use cases, scaling it across numerous nodes can be a hurdle.
- Integration with Existing Systems: Aligning MPC with current blockchain architectures and industry practices requires careful planning and execution.
